A well-presented three-bedroom semi-detached home in a quiet Cullompton cul-de-sac, ideal for first-time buyers or young families. The ground floor offers a generous sitting room with a bright bow window and a light, open-plan kitchen/dining room that opens onto a south-facing, enclosed garden — a practical outdoor space with a garage and driveway parking. Heating is gas central and windows are uPVC double glazed for low-maintenance living.
Upstairs provides two double bedrooms, a single bedroom and a modern fitted shower room. Built-in storage and an airing cupboard add convenience; loft access offers extra potential storage. The property is chain-free and ready to move into, offering straightforward living close to local schools, shops and commuter routes to the M5 and Tiverton Parkway rail link.
Practical considerations: the home sits on a small plot with an overall modest internal area and a single bathroom, which may be limiting for larger families. Broadband speeds are average and the area is described as having average crime and deprivation levels. The house is a mid‑20th century style with standard room heights — well maintained but with limited scope for major extension without planning checks.
